Meghan Markle’s Jam to Be Sold in Netflix Stores at U.S. Malls
Fans of Meghan Markle may soon have the chance to enjoy a taste of her luxurious Montecito lifestyle with the launch of her American Riviera Orchard strawberry jam and other products. According to a recent report, these items will be available at ‘Netflix House’ locations in Pennsylvania and Texas. These stores are part of Netflix’s plan to create larger entertainment venues for fans to engage with their favorite shows.
The debut of Meghan’s products at these locations is set to coincide with the release of her cooking show, ‘With Love, Meghan,’ in March. Originally scheduled for January, the show was pushed back due to the Los Angeles wildfires. In the meantime, Meghan and Prince Harry are in British Columbia for the winter Invictus Games, an international sporting event for wounded veterans.
Netflix Houses will offer immersive experiences related to popular shows like ‘Bridgerton’ and ‘Squid Games.’ Visitors can also expect to find themed merchandise and cafes serving food inspired by Netflix shows. Meghan’s jam, olive oil, coffee, or tea could potentially be featured at these cafes, as well as dishes seen on her upcoming show.
